Mirna Safi
Mirna Safi is Research Professor in the Department of Sociology at Sciences Po, Faculty Affiliate at the Observatoire Sociologique du Changement (OSC). She is also a member of the Centre de Recherche en Economie et Statistique (CREST).
Dr. Safi predominantly works on immigration, assimilation, spatial segregation, and ethnic and racial inequality. She recently published a book reviewing the study of ethnoracial inequality in the social sciences and her work on geographic mobility recently appeared in the American Sociological Review. Her current research projects include immigrants’ housing in France, locational choices and neighborhood composition, and the implementation of diversity policies in French firms.
She obtained her PhD in sociology in 2007 at the Ecole des Hautes Etudes en Sciences Sociales (EHESS).
